| Hooters Classic at ColumbiaThe Windermere Club
 Blythewood, SC  Par 72, 6,970 yar
 Blythewood, SC...Zoran Zorkic, Kingwood, TX, overcame a two strokedeficit and defeated Tommy Biershenk on the first playoff hole to
 win the Hooters Classic at Columbia. Zorkic, finishing at 15-under
 par for the tournament, took the lead on the 17th hole after
 Biershenk made a costly bogey.  "With the water (on the left side)
 I was overly cautious and I tried to protect my round, so I just
 pushed it right and ended up on top of the hill," said Biershenk.
 "I missed my putt for par.  I played solid all week and I am pleased
 with the way I played."
 On the 18th hole in regulation, Zorkic made a par and Biershank just
barely missed his eagle putt, he tapped in for birdie to force the
 playoff.  Zorkic made a birdie on the 18th hole in the playoff to
 earn his $15,000 first place check.  The tournament was postponed
on Sunday afternoon due to unplayable conditions and play was resumed
 at 8:30 a.m. Monday morning.  The next tournament will be held at
